Answer:
Option D, The DDT killed susceptible flies. The few that were already naturally resistant survived and passed this resistance on to their offspring.
Explanation:
When DDT was sprayed for the first time, some of the house flies which were not capable enough to withstand the adverse effects of DDT , eventually died. And the butterflies that survived through this, were having a natural resistance against DDT. Now, with time these DDT resistant houseflies mated and produced offspring that had genetic trait of resisting DDT by birth. This is the reason, why houseflies after ten years were as abundant as ten years back when the control program was started.
Option D is correct
Answer:
12 : 3 : 1
Explanation:
According to Mendel's principles, a dihybrid cross between two heterozygous summer squash parents (WwGg X WwGg) should yield offsprings, 12 with white, 3 with yellow and 1 with green color phenotype. The classic Mendelian phenotypic ratio for dihybrid cross is 9:3:3:1. In this case, genotypes W- G- and W- gg produce white color phenotype. This is because we have 12: 3: 1 phenotypic ratio in which the alleles of two different genes assort independently into gametes.
<em>Dihybrid cross for heterozygous summer squash:</em>
WG Wg wG wg
WG WWGG WWGg WwGG WwGg
Wg WWGg WWgg WwGg Wwgg
wG WwGG WwGg wwGG wwGg
wg WwGg Wwgg wwGg wwgg
Genotypes:
W-G- and W- gg = white = 12
ww G- = yellow = 3
ww gg = green = 1
